Valeria Lukyanova has admitted using plastic surgery and Photoshop to cultivate her doll-like appearance – but her tiny waist could also be a result of not eating for weeks.

"In recent weeks I have not been hungry at all; I'm hoping it's the final stage before I can subsist on air and light alone," she told the International Business Times.
Ms Lukyanova said she is converting to Breatharianism, a cult that believes food – and possibly water – is not necessary for human survival.
With her cinched in waist, platinum blonde hair and vacant stare, Ms Lukyanova has attracted international criticism for her self-objectification and obsession with achieving an unrealistic concept of perfection.
In August she was the subject of Vice documentary Space Barbie, which explored her bizarre life and beliefs.
